New Delhi: Motorola is all set to launch a new budget smartphone in India, the Moto G86 Power 5G, with a host of impressive features.
The phone, part of the popular Moto G series, is scheduled to be unveiled on July 30 and will be available in three colour options: Cosmic Sky, Golden Cypress, and Spellbound.
The company teased the upcoming device in a recent post on its official X (formerly Twitter) handle. The Moto G86 Power is expected to be an upgraded version of the Moto G85, which was launched last year.
What sets it apart is its massive 6720mAh battery, which promises extended usage time, ideal for users who prioritise long-lasting performance on a single charge. The Moto G86 Power is widely tipped to be a significant upgrade over the Moto G85, which debuted last year.
The listing for the phone has already gone live on Flipkart.
Specifications at a glance:
- Processor: MediaTek Dimensity 7400
- RAM & Storage: 8GB LPDDR RAM, up to 256GB internal storage (expandable to 1TB via microSD)
- Display: 6.7-inch AMOLED screen, 120Hz refresh rate, peak brightness of 4,500 nits, protected by Corning Gorilla Glass 7i
- Cameras: Rear: Dual-camera setup with 50MP main sensor and 8MP ultra-wide lens
- Front: 32MP selfie camera
- Battery: 6720mAh with 33W Turbo Charging
- Build: IP68 and IP69 rated for water and dust resistance
- Audio & Security: Dual stereo speakers and an in-display fingerprint sensor
- Operating System: HelloOS based on Android 15
